On March 16, 2006, Shelia Randall, a 50-year-old woman, was found dead at her residence on Midland Avenue in Columbus, Ohio. She was the victim of blunt force trauma, which ultimately led to her death. The homicide occurred in Franklin County, and the Columbus Police Department took the lead in the investigation. Randall’s death has been classified as an unsolved homicide, and despite efforts from law enforcement, no suspects have been apprehended in connection with her murder.
